Netherlands Police Deficits: ‘Black Scenario’ Threatens

September 30, 2025 Robert Mitchell - News Editor of Newsdirectory3.com News

Dutch National Police Face Unprecedented Financial Crisis

the Dutch national Police are ⁤bracing for a severe ⁤financial shortfall,possibly reaching €360‍ million by 2025,according to internal forecasts revealed on September 30,2024. This looming deficit represents the largest financial⁣ challenge⁣ in the force’s history and threatens core policing functions.

The Roots⁤ of the Crisis

The financial‌ strain stems from a​ combination of ‍factors,including rising personnel costs,increased expenses related to technology and cybersecurity,and a⁢ shortfall in anticipated revenue from fines and levies. A significant portion of the problem is ‌attributed to unexpectedly high salary increases⁢ negotiated with police​ unions, exceeding initial budgetary projections. These increases, while intended to improve ⁢officer​ retention, have created a substantial gap in funding.

A “Black⁤ Scenario” and Potential Consequences

Internal documents ⁣describe a “black scenario” where the police ⁢might potentially ​be forced to‍ make drastic cuts to ‍maintain financial stability. Potential consequences include reductions in investigative capacity, delayed equipment upgrades, and a decrease ‌in visible policing presence. ⁤Specifically, the force may struggle to maintain current​ staffing ‍levels and could face limitations in responding to complex criminal investigations.

Impact on Specialized Units

Specialized units, such as those dedicated to cybercrime ⁤and financial investigations, are particularly vulnerable. These units require significant investment in specialized training and technology, making them expensive to operate.A reduction in funding could severely hamper⁤ the ⁤Netherlands’ ability to⁢ combat increasingly elegant criminal activity in these areas.The national cybercrime unit, such as, could see ‌its effectiveness diminished.

Government Response ‌and Future Outlook

The police leadership ​has presented its concerns to the Ministry of Justice and Security, requesting additional funding to address the shortfall. However, the government is facing its own budgetary constraints and may be reluctant​ to provide a substantial bailout. Discussions are ongoing,but a ‌resolution remains uncertain. ⁤Without additional funding or significant cost-cutting measures, the ⁣Dutch National Police face a challenging future, potentially impacting public safety and security across the⁢ country.

the⁢ situation underscores the growing financial pressures faced by law enforcement agencies worldwide, as they grapple with evolving crime trends and ⁣increasing operational costs. ​ The Dutch case serves as a cautionary tale for ⁤other nations​ seeking to maintain ​effective policing in an era of fiscal austerity.
